## Artifact Signing — Breakerline

Breakerline (our circuit breaker for the Fennport upstream API) now ships signed artifacts like everything else. CI signs the bundle after tests pass, and the deploy step verifies before rollout. Reviewers: just confirm the verify step isn't skipped in the pipeline file. The current signing key is listed below.

rollout seal: bky9_2369ZXVnu

Welcome to the Quillbase release team. One recurring gotcha: the v9 query planner introduced a regression where nested joins on the ledger tables can time out under load. Until the Tarnover fix ships, we pin the planner to legacy mode in every release environment. The pinning service refuses to start without credentials, and it reads them from the env file at boot. Add its access secret on the line immediately following this paragraph.

secret setting of kagup-haweg: RELAY_SECRET20=79282600b75847005433

Runbook fragment: if Tallowbox cron jobs start firing late, first rule out clock skew on the scheduler node before suspecting tampering. Compare the node's clock against the Marrowtime service, then check whether anyone edited the crontab recently — audit log covers the last 90 days. If drift exceeds 30s, escalate. The full investigation checklist lives on this page.

dashboard of fajog-yajef = https://artifactory.paliqworks.local/pages

## Blue-Green Deploys for the Billsy Worker

Welcome aboard! Billsy's billing worker runs blue-green: we stand up the green pool, smoke-test invoices against the sandbox ledger, then flip traffic. Rollback is just flipping back, so don't panic. Each pool gets its own .env, and the worker's payment-gateway credential goes on the very next line.

vault entry, fawif-tadup: COURIER_KEY29=fba3dedb47dad65bab6e255d088f1

## CSV Import Wizard: Limits and Quotas

The Fernlake import wizard enforces hard limits before any plugin hooks run, so your transform stage never sees oversized input. Files are validated for row count, column count, and cell width during the streaming pass; violations abort the import with a structured error your plugin can surface. Per-tenant daily quotas are checked separately at upload time. Plugins cannot raise these limits, but they may lower them per import via the manifest. The enforced defaults are as follows.

tuning table, kawep-tawif:
CAPS = {
    "olidor": 80,
    "belion": 7,
    "quenys": 225,
    "druox": 839,
    "fraath": 482,
}